Check Digit Verification of cas no

The CAS Registry Mumber 605-91-4 includes 6 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 3 digits, 6,0 and 5 respectively; the second part has 2 digits, 9 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 605-91:
(5*6)+(4*0)+(3*5)+(2*9)+(1*1)=64
64 % 10 = 4
So 605-91-4 is a valid CAS Registry Number.

CONDENSATION OF VILSMEIER COMPLEXES WITH HETEROCYCLIC COMPOUNDS. SYNTHESIS OF CARBOCYANINES

Makin, S. M.,Pomogaev, A. I.

, p. 1916 - 1918 (2007/10/02)

Carbocyanine dyes are formed in the reaction of the quaternary salts of heterocyclic bases containing an active methyl group with the complexes of carboxamides and phosphorus oxychloride.A series of carbocyanines were synthesized, including those containing various substituents at the meso position of the trimethine chain.
